The Sussexes are backing up their talk of doing good by delivering solid numbers reported by the Archewell Foundation from 2020 to 2022.
The Duke and Duchess of Sussex, also known as Prince Harry and Meghan Markle left their position as senior royals in 2020 in the controversial Megxit, claiming that they wanted to have more privacy as they embark on advocacies that they feel strongly about.
The Archewell Foundation’s Impact Report which compiled the organization’s accomplishments in two years hinted that the couple entered into many partnerships in order to achieve their goals.
Among their major milestones was the procurement of 12.66 million COVID vaccines with Global Citizen. The report also claimed that the foundation helped facilitate the entry of 174,497 Afghans and Ukrainians into the US through Operations Allies Welcome and Welcome.US.
The report also showed that Archewell partnered with World Central Kitchen to sponsor 50,000 meals.
Also among the accomplishments listed by the Duke and Duchess through their organization were:
· 7,468 individuals rescued from Afghanistan through our partnership with Human First Coalition.
· 3,673 individuals accessed our resource guide embracing positive masculinity with Equimundo.
· 3 academic fellows addressing society’s most urgent concerns surrounding social media at the Institute for Rebooting Social Media at Harvard University.
· 1 play space built to foster community and healing in Uvalde, Texas.
